Gingerbread Rice Krispie Treats

Ingredients

  • 3 tablespoons unsalted butter (room temperature or slightly softened – I recommend Kerrygold for its rich flavor)
  • 1 can (14 ounces) sweetened condensed milk (for that creamy texture – Eagle Brand works great!)
  • 2 tablespoons molasses (dark or light for a richer taste – I prefer Brer Rabbit for its robust flavor)
  • 1 bag (10 ounces) miniature marshmallows (the classic kind works best; try Jet Puffed)
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on (I use McCormick for its vibrant flavor)
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ground ginger (freshly ground is best if you have it)
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ground cloves
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• 1/4 teaspoon kosher salt (helps balance the sweetness)
  • 6 cups (174 g) crispy rice cereal (generic brands work just fine, but Kellogg’s Rice Krispies are a classic choice)

Prep Notes: Ensure your butter is at room temperature, as this makes it easier to melt smoothly with the other ingredients.

Gingerbread Rice Krispie Treats

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. Prepare the Baking Dish: Begin by spraying an 8×8 inch baking dish with nonstick cooking spray. This will prevent your treats from sticking and ensure easy removal.

  2. Melt the Butter: Heat a large pot over medium heat and add the butter. Allow it to melt completely, stirring gently.

  3. Create a Creamy Mixture: Once the butter is melted, add in the sweetened condensed milk and molasses. Stir well to combine and bring this mixture to a gentle simmer. You’ll know it’s ready when it starts bubbling around the edges—about 3-4 minutes of constant stirring will do the trick!

  4. Incorporate the Spices: Remove the pot from heat and immediately stir in the ground cinnamon, ginger, cloves, nutmeg, and kosher salt. Let the enticing aroma fill your kitchen!

  5. Combine with Cereal: Now it’s time to fold in the crispy rice cereal until they’re evenly coated. Use a spatula or wooden spoon to ensure every piece gets that delicious mixture.

  6. Spread and Press: Transfer the mixture to the prepared baking dish. Use your hands (lightly greased to prevent sticking) or the spatula to press it into an even layer. Make sure the treats are compact so they hold together well.

  7. Cool and Cut: Allow the treats to cool completely at room temperature; this usually takes about 30 minutes. Once cooled, cut them into squares and enjoy!

Chef’s Tips:

  • Be sure not to overheat your mixture, or the marshmallows may become too hard.
  • If you prefer a thicker treat, use a 9×9 inch pan instead!

Expert Tips & Tricks

  1. Storage Recommendations: Keep your Gingerbread Rice Krispie Treats in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 4 days. They may lose crispness if stored longer, so enjoy them fresh!

  2. Make-Ahead Instructions: You can prepare these a day in advance, just be sure to cover them well to retain freshness.

  3. Troubleshooting Common Problems: If your treats are too hard, you may have heated the mixture too long. If they’re too gooey, they might need a longer cooling time before cutting.

  4. Flavor Boost: For an additional twist, try incorporating white chocolate drizzle over the top before slicing for a festive finishing touch.

  5. Easier Cleanup: Line the baking dish with parchment paper for easy lifting out and cutting—you can make clean-up a breeze!

  6. Add a Little Extra Crunch: If you love texture, try adding chopped nuts or crushed gingersnap cookies to the mixture for a fun variation.

Variations & Substitutions

  • Flavors: Want to change things up? Consider adding a touch of orange zest or a sprinkle of peppermint extract for a seasonal twist!

  • Dietary Adaptations: For a vegan option, substitute the butter with coconut oil and the sweetened condensed milk with a plant-based alternative. You can also swap the marshmallows for vegan ones (like Dandies).

  • Seasonal Variations: As the seasons change, so can your flavors. Add crushed candy canes for the winter season or some pumpkin spice for fall gatherings!

FAQ Section

  1. Can I use regular marshmallows instead of mini?
    Yes! Just be sure to cut them into smaller pieces to ensure even melting.

  2. What if I don’t have molasses?
    You can substitute it with honey, maple syrup, or a combination of brown sugar and water for a similar sweetness.

  3. Can these be frozen?
    Yes, they freeze well. Just wrap them tightly in plastic wrap and store in an airtight container.

  4. What’s the best way to cut them?
    Lightly grease your knife and make sure the treats are completely cooled. This will help prevent sticking.

  5. How do I make these gluten-free?
    Use gluten-free Rice Krispies, which are now widely available.

  6. Can I add chocolate chips?
    Absolutely! Fold in chocolate chips after taking the mixture off the heat for a sweet touch.

  7. Do I need to press them down firmly?
    Not too hard! A gentle press is enough to compact them without making them too dense.

  8. What’s the key to the perfect texture?
    The key is in the ratio of marshmallows to cereal. Too few marshmallows and they’ll be dry, too many and they’ll be gooey.

  9. Can I make these for a crowd?
    Yes! Simply double the recipe and use a larger baking dish for more servings.

  10. What should I do if they crumble?
    If your treats crumble when cut, they may not have been compressed enough or cooled long enough. Try pressing more firmly next time!
